Strengthening Digital EHS Management for Wind Energy Operations
Nordex India Pvt. Ltd., a leading organisation in the wind energy sector, required computer software support for its Mulanur Windfarm operations in Tamil Nadu.
Wind energy projects operate across distributed locations, remote work fronts, turbine areas, contractor teams, and safety-critical maintenance activities. In such environments, digital systems play an important role in improving visibility, documentation, coordination, and control across EHS processes.
CORE-EHS, formerly ASK-EHS Pvt. Ltd., was engaged to provide computer software support for the windfarm site, helping the organisation strengthen its digital foundation for safety management and operational governance.
The Challenge
Windfarm operations involve complex and safety-sensitive field activities. Teams may work across multiple turbine locations, access roads, electrical systems, height-related work areas, and maintenance zones.
Managing safety manually across such distributed operations can create challenges such as:
- Limited visibility of site-level safety activities
- Scattered documentation and manual records
- Delays in reporting and follow-up
- Difficulty tracking safety actions across field locations
- Limited central access to EHS information
- Challenges in coordinating between site teams, contractors, and management
- Need for stronger digital control over operational safety data
- Need for scalable systems as renewable energy assets grow
For renewable energy organisations, software-enabled safety management helps bridge the gap between site execution and management oversight.

Why This Project Matters
Renewable energy projects are growing rapidly, and safety management systems must evolve with that growth. Windfarm sites are spread across large areas and involve varied field activities, contractors, equipment, and work conditions.
Digital software systems help bring consistency, traceability, and visibility to safety management. They allow organisations to move from fragmented manual tracking to more structured, accessible, and review-ready information systems.
